# 15 - May you hold your stories lightly
Published: 15 May 2025
Tags: #mindset, #reframe
We all have stories about who we are and what we're not.
But remember: Our stories are made up by our minds.
They're our mind's attempts to make sense of our life experiences. They are interpretations of what happened to us, not archives of what actually happened. This means our stories can be changed.
If we hold onto our stories *tightly*, we get trapped in the stories because of an expectation, maybe even an obligation, that we have to "stick to the script". That's what makes it harder for us to adapt to new circumstances.
However, if we hold our stories *lightly*, it becomes easier to see that the story just needs a bit of editing.
For example, if part of your story is "you are someone who never gives up" and you used to be healthy and now you're not, it can be tempting to keep doing what you "normally" do, pushing yourself beyond your capacity.
But even living with a chronic health condition, you can still be the one who never gives up. The plot twist in your story just means that you might have to _stop_ pushing yourself too far in order to show your determination.
